Table of contents
Data website sering kali dianggap aman sampai masalah benar-benar terjadi. Padahal, satu kesalahan kecil bisa membuat database hilang tanpa jejak. Melalui panduan ini, kamu akan mempelajari cara backup database MySQL di cPanel hosting secara aman dan mudah, bahkan jika belum punya latar belakang teknis mendalam.
2 Cara Backup Database MySQL di cPanel Hosting
Pada dasarnya, ada dua metode umum yang bisa kamu gunakan untuk membackup database MySQL di cPanel. Keduanya sama-sama aman dan sering digunakan, tinggal disesuaikan dengan kebutuhan dan kenyamanan kamu.
Metode 1: Backup Database Melalui phpMyAdmin
Metode ini cukup populer karena memberi kontrol lebih detail terhadap database.
Langkah-langkahnya sebagai berikut:
- Buka Menu phpMyAdmin
Di halaman utama cPanel, cari menu phpMyAdmin, lalu klik untuk membukanya. - Lakukan Proses Export
Gunakan metode Quick dengan format SQL (default), lalu klik Export.File backup database akan otomatis terunduh dalam format .sql. - Klik Menu Export
Setelah database terbuka, pilih tab Export di bagian atas.

- Pilih Database yang Akan Dibackup
Pada panel sebelah kiri, kamu akan melihat daftar database. Klik nama database yang ingin kamu backup.

- Login ke cPanel Hosting
Masuk ke akun cPanel menggunakan username dan password yang diberikan oleh penyedia hosting.

Metode ini cocok jika kamu ingin memastikan struktur dan isi database benar-benar terekam dengan baik.
Metode 2: Backup Database Melalui Menu Backup di cPanel
Jika kamu ingin cara yang lebih cepat dan praktis, menu Backup di cPanel bisa jadi pilihan.
Langkah-langkahnya:
- Login ke cPanel Hosting, seperti langkah pada metode pertama.
- File Backup Otomatis Terunduh
cPanel akan langsung memproses dan mengunduh file backup dalam format .sql. - Pilih Database MySQL
Pada bagian Download a Database Backup, klik nama database yang ingin dibackup.

Masuk ke Menu Backup

Metode ini sangat cocok untuk pemula karena tidak memerlukan banyak pengaturan tambahan.
Mengapa Backup Database MySQL Itu Penting?
Backup database bukan sekadar formalitas, tetapi bagian krusial dari pengelolaan website yang sehat. Dalam praktiknya, ada banyak situasi yang membuat backup menjadi penyelamat utama.
Beberapa alasan utamanya antara lain:
- Kesalahan Data (Human Error)
Pengguna atau developer bisa saja tidak sengaja menghapus atau mengubah data penting di database. - Gangguan Data Center
Masalah listrik, jaringan, atau downtime server dapat menyebabkan website tidak bisa diakses. - Kerusakan Disk atau Sistem
Disk yang bermasalah bisa menurunkan performa hingga membuat database tidak dapat diakses sama sekali. - Data Corruption
Saat terjadi pemadaman mendadak, MySQL bisa gagal menulis data dengan sempurna sehingga menyebabkan database rusak. - Kepatuhan Regulasi dan Kepercayaan Klien
Backup membantu menjaga keberlangsungan bisnis dan meningkatkan kepercayaan pengguna terhadap website kamu.
Singkatnya, backup memberi kamu opsi pemulihan saat hal terburuk terjadi.
Kapan Waktu Terbaik Melakukan Backup Database?
Idealnya, backup database dilakukan secara rutin. Namun, frekuensi backup sangat bergantung pada seberapa penting data dan seberapa besar risiko yang bisa kamu toleransi.
Beberapa kondisi penting untuk melakukan backup antara lain:
- Kegagalan Sistem atau Hardware
Backup membantu kamu memulihkan data ketika terjadi kerusakan perangkat atau sistem. - Penghapusan Data Secara Tidak Sengaja
Kesalahan kecil, seperti menghapus tabel produksi, bisa berdampak besar tanpa backup terbaru. - Ancaman Keamanan
Serangan siber, termasuk ransomware, sering kali menargetkan database. - Migrasi dan Upgrade Sistem
Selalu lakukan backup sebelum update CMS, migrasi server, atau upgrade database. - Persiapan Replikasi Database
Backup sering digunakan untuk menyiapkan server replika atau lingkungan staging.
Sebagai panduan sederhana, semakin sering database berubah, semakin sering pula kamu perlu melakukan backup.
Tips Backup Database MySQL Agar Lebih Aman
Meski menggunakan cPanel hosting (terutama shared hosting), kamu tetap bisa menerapkan praktik terbaik berikut ini.
#1. Lindungi Akses cPanel dan Database
Keamanan database dimulai dari akun cPanel.
- Gunakan password cPanel yang kuat dan unik
- Jangan pernah membagikan akses cPanel
- Berikan akses database hanya kepada user yang benar-benar perlu
Pastikan setiap database memiliki user sendiri dengan hak akses yang seperlunya.
#2. Selalu Unduh dan Simpan Backup dengan Aman
File backup database biasanya berbentuk .sql dan berisi data sensitif.
Praktik terbaiknya:
- Unduh file backup segera setelah dibuat
- Jangan menyimpan backup terlalu lama di hosting
- Simpan backup di:
- Komputer pribadi
- Hard drive eksternal
- Cloud storage yang aman
Langkah ini penting untuk menghindari kehilangan data jika terjadi masalah di server hosting.
#3. Jaga Privasi dan Kerapian File Backup
Backup database menyimpan data mentah website kamu.
- Jangan simpan file backup di folder publik seperti public_html
- Gunakan penamaan file yang jelas, misalnya:
db_backup_website_2026-01-08.sql - Batasi siapa saja yang bisa mengakses file backup tersebut
#4. Lakukan Backup Secara Berkala
Backup satu kali saja tidak cukup.
Rekomendasi umum:
- Website kecil: seminggu sekali
- Website aktif atau toko online: beberapa hari sekali
Selalu lakukan backup sebelum:
- Update CMS
- Instal plugin atau tema baru
- Melakukan perubahan besar pada website
#5. Pastikan File Backup Bisa Digunakan
Backup yang tidak bisa direstore sama saja tidak berguna.
Cek sederhana yang bisa kamu lakukan:
- Pastikan ukuran file .sql tidak 0 KB
- Buka file dengan text editor dan pastikan berisi perintah SQL
- Jika memungkinkan, uji restore di database percobaan
#6. Manfaatkan Backup dari Hosting sebagai Lapisan Tambahan
Beberapa penyedia hosting menyediakan backup otomatis. Namun, perlu diingat:
- Jangan hanya bergantung pada backup hosting
- Backup manual tetap wajib sebagai cadangan utama
Pendekatan berlapis seperti ini jauh lebih aman.
Kesimpulan
Backup database bukan tugas yang rumit, tetapi dampaknya sangat besar untuk keamanan website kamu. Dengan memahami cara backup database MySQL di cPanel hosting, kamu bisa meminimalkan risiko kehilangan data akibat kesalahan teknis maupun non-teknis.
Jika kamu ingin solusi yang lebih praktis, layanan Hosting Murah dari IDwebhost sudah dilengkapi fitur daily backup otomatis. Artinya, data website kamu akan dibackup secara rutin tanpa perlu repot melakukan semuanya secara manual, sehingga kamu bisa fokus mengembangkan website dengan lebih tenang.